Registration at Taylors Three Rock Pub starting at 09:20am and closing at 10.30 Sharp! If Taylors carpark is busy then park at Marlay Park and walk/carpool back up to Registration. Please carpool from registration to the race start at Ticknock car park. Race start is at 11am.
Registration opens at 9.20am and closes at 10.30am. If you are not in the Queue by this time then you will not be registered for the race. You can of course run anywhere on the mountain you like but please do not interfere with the race, DO NOT PARK ON ROAD OUTSIDE TICKNOCK, entrances, race route, etc and Do Not Pass Through The Finish. The start will be at 11am from Ticknock Forest entrance with Car Pooling And Race Registration from Taylors Three Rock Pub - Only cars with a minimum of 4 on board will be allowed into the forest - please park in lay-by areas not on roads. Given the numbers expected at this race it would help if some of the early arrivals could use the alternative public car park at Marlay Park particularly if you do not intend coming to the pub after the race. The car park is on the south side of Marlay Park on the road parallel to the motorway. This car park is approx 3 min jog back to Taylors.

John Kelly71 Jan 26, 4:09PM Course Changes

Hi All

Due to the new bike track on Ticknock it has been nessesary to change the route of this years race.

Themain change is that instead of running above the tree line at 3 rock where the bike trail is the race will now be running through the woods below bike track parallel to it.
The race will cross the bike track in 2 places the first on a corner where the track bends back on itself. Runners should try and stay off the bike track here as much as possible by running inbetween the looping back track. A marshell will be here to advise.
The race then turns uphill and runs beside the bike track for about 100 metres. The track is good here and there is no need to go on the bike track.
The last crossing point is straight forward and brings yuo back onto usual course.
